I have never let a specific measurement of food determine whether or not I need a fill. You see a lot of half cup that, quarter cup this, 2 oz there... whatever. That's one thing, if anything, I've learned is utterly unreliable because... if Jane can be full on 1/4 cup of food, has nothing to do with Jack or Julie or Joe.

Here are things I "listen to" if I'm considering a fill:

Can I eat my food without stopping, or do I need to take a few (or many) minutes between bites?

Do I get a sensation of pressure when I eat, or does it go right down?

Can I drink more than a sip, without discomfort, immediately after meals?

Am I hungry between meals?

Can I eat foods easily that used to cause me trouble?

Am I eating more than I was a few weeks ago? (NOT Am I eating more than 2 oz)

Etc.

I agree with Wheetsin. In my opinion it comes down to whether or not you are losing. If you can eat 1 cup of food and still lose you are lucky and shouldn't get a fill. If not, then you should get a fill. Just be prepared to only consume 1/2 to 3/4 cup after a good fill. Make sure you get plenty of protein. Protein shakes are vital for me as they give me 30 grams a day. I hope this helps you. Good luck.
